Letter to Residents Following My Re-election

May 26, 2017 By Mike Barnacle

Dear Resident

Thanks to all those who supported my successful re-election to the Kinross-shire Ward of PKC on 4/5/17. It is very humbling to have the privilege of representing yourselves for a fifth and final term; I pledge to do my best to deliver on the range of unfinished business highlighted in my election leaflet.

The election produced no party with overall control in Perth and Kinross and so I have held talks with Leaders of the Liberal Democrats, SNP and Tories in seeking to secure improvements for the shire from an agreed programme.

My talks were most productive with the Liberals and Tories so I have chosen to join their partnership administration, along with the sole Labour member and my two fellow Independent colleagues.

I have secured the Vice Convenership of the new conjoined powerful Committee for the Environment, Enterprise and Infrastructure, also serving on the Development Management Committee and the Modernising Governance MOWG that will look at devolving power to communities. I will also continue my work for the Perth & Kinross Countryside Trust and the Perth & Kinross Outdoor Access Forum.

Finally, I would like to express my personal disappointment that my fellow Independent Ward Councillor Dave Cuthbert, with whom I had established an excellent working relationship, was not re-elected when I personally am aware of the huge amount of work he did in the Ward and at PKC. It is possible our combined vote was affected by the calling of the General Election during the campaign that inevitably began to focus people’s minds on national, as opposed to local, issues. However, knowing Dave, I’m sure he will be resolved to continue his work in the community and perhaps return to PKC office in due course.

Thanks for the Community’s Electoral Support

June 1, 2014 By Mike Barnacle

The following article was first published in the June 2012 Kinross Newsletter.

Just a short note of thanks to all the people of Kinross-shire
and Glenfarg area who voted for me in the Council elections
on 3 May, to ensure my fourth term of office.
The result in the Kinross-shire Ward was noteworthy for the
strength and success of the Independent vote, vindicating my
decision to stand and continue as an Independent Member for
Kinross-shire.
Two Independents were elect ed, myself and Dave Cuthbert,
along with my former party colleague Willie Robertson for
the Liberals and Joe Giacopazzi for the SNP.
Four Independents were elected overall to Perth & Kinross
Council and I am the current leader of that ‘group’ for the
purposes of operations within the council, although we will
be rotating such leadership.
Upon our election we met as a group and drew up a list of
issues we would like to see implemented during the next
Council term, top of which is the introduction of a ‘pilot’ area
devolved committee of the Council for Kinross -shire. This
was a proposal passed at Full Council during my first term of
offi ce but never implemented by the administration
controlled by Perthshire councillors.
Following negotiations we are preparing for opposition to the
next administration that will be run by the SNP but intend to
continue to lobby on the issues drawn up, based upon our
elected mandat e.
I promise to try my best in working with the community to
deliver on the uncompleted business for Kinross-shire I
outlined during the election campaign and to maintain a
strong independent represent ation for Kinross -shire up at
Perth.
